Anaheim Ducks vs. Vegas Golden Knights Betting Analysis
Since the start of the regular season, the Anaheim Ducks back line have been unable to give them the production they need to be a well rounded contender, ranking near dead last in Expected Goals Against in All Situations. Their lack of coverage brings in a high amount of negative variance into their contests, lowering their chances of winning.
The Ducks lack of coverage also makes it near impossible for Lukas Dostal to play at a high level, averaging 3.87 Goals Against per game and a .878 Save Percentage throughout the playoffs. With Dostal severely underwhelming in their net, the Ducks need to be near flawless on offense just to pull away on the scoreboard, an unsustainable style of play when the quality of opponent ramps up.
Fortunately for the Ducks, their front line has been able to thrive this season, ranking in the top-5 in Expected Goals For in All Situations and in 5-on-5 Play. Their elite depth and versatility has played a major role in their turnaround this season, fielding eight players who average more than 0.30 Expected Goals per game.
On the other side of the ice, the Vegas Golden Knights front line have also been efficient in their efforts of pressuring the net this season, residing in the top half of the board in Expected Goals For in All Situations. Jack Eichel’s production as the focal point of their offense has helped turn the Golden Knights into a formidable contender, averaging 0.34 Expected Goals and 3.51 Shots on Goal per game.
With the Ducks capable of scrambling the Golden Knights back line while their own defense struggles to bottle up their opponents assault at their net, expect game two to feature plenty of high quality scoring opportunities.
